Abstract

PURPOSE: To reduce pressure loss at the time of flowing-in and -out of an operation fluid by a method wherein the opening of each of intake and exhaust holes communicating with a drive chamber in a cylinder in which a rotor is housed is made to be of a plurality of grooves formed in the inner surface of the drive chamber and separated in the circumferential direction in spaced apart relationship with each other.
CONSTITUTION: The vane type motor has such a structure that the drive chamber 3 is provided in the cylinder 1, the rotor 2 is fixed eccentrically toward the side of the intake and exhaust holes 4 and 5 and the vanes of the rotor 2 come into substantially pressure contact with the inner surface of the drive chamber 3 as the rotor rotates. In this case, the opening of each of the intake and exhaust holes are made to be a couple of lines of grooves 7 formed in the inner surface of the drive chamber 3 and separated in the radial direction in spaced apart relationship with each other. With the above structure, it is possible to reduce pressure loss resulting from the expansion and contraction of the operation fluid at the intake and exhaust holes 4 and 5, to thereby increase the efficiency of the motor.
